You may wonder why a person who hates television, movies, and companies like Disney would go on a Disney cruise. Don't ask. Despite my warped view, I think I can still offer a somewhat objective view of the cruise experience, but take my views with a grain of salt given the foregoing.

The Good:

1. Crew. Disney staff were extremely professional, and overall seemed to really like what they do. Except for a couple of folks behind the Guest Services desk, and a few unhappy cleaning staff on the deck, virtually everyone who works on the ship will want to make sure you have a great time.
